Study for a dual degree
CETT-UB offers the possibility of studying two semesters of the degree in the dual training mode, a training in which the academic and professional environment complement each other.
Internships aside, you have the opportunity to study and work at the same time for two semesters; the best way to bridge the gap between theory and practice and do real networking.
-
Study for a open degree
The open degree allows students to explore different undergraduate degrees for one year before deciding what to pursue for good.
This program offers the opportunity to combine subjects from various degrees, providing an interdisciplinary foundation.
Students take 60 credits by combining subjects from four different degrees: Degree in Tourism, Degree in Marketing, Events and Entertainment, Degree in International Hotel Management and Degree in Digital Business and Innovation.

The main thematic blocks of the Bachelor's Degree in Marketing, Events and Entertainmentand are
Marketing and communication strategies
Includes subjects with a strong theoretical base on marketing principles, digital marketing, branding, market research and consumer behaviour.
Event and entertainment management
Focuses on event planning, organisation and management, as well as experience creation and project management in the entertainment industry.
Technology and data analytics
Covers the use of digital tools, big data, artificial intelligence and automation (especially in marketing); it delves into data-driven analysis and decision-making.
Professional and entrepreneurial skills
It is oriented towards the development of leadership, entrepreneurship, teamwork, effective communication, creativity and innovation skills; the approach is practical and applied in real environments.

Final-Year Project
The last element of the study programme is the Final Degree Project (TFG). This is a research or application project on a topic related to your professional interests and motivations. It reflects and develops the competences you have acquired. The three characteristics of a TFG in this degree are:
Your own subject
You will do a research project adapted to your interests, combining your idea with the experience and tutoring of the teaching team.
Entrepreneurial project
You will develop a business project in a team, where you will define the strategies and actions necessary to launch it on the market.
Networking with companies, organizations and institutions
You will focus your work on applied research or on developing an innovative and entrepreneurial project in these organizations, both nationally and internationally.
Assessment
CETT prefers face-to-face classes and continuous assessment because it develops a didactic methodology, which is based on one hand on challenge-based learning, and on the other hand, on the development of entrepreneurial projects.
You can choose between two different types of assessment:
Continuous assessment
It consists of assessing the work and the acquisition of competences and skills carried out by the students throughout the course.
Single assessment
In special circumstances, students who, for justified reasons, are unable to attend classes regularly, may opt for this other type of assessment, consisting of a single semester assessment test.

Internships and work
During the Bachelor's Degree in Marketing, Events and Entertainment you will have to do internships in companies or institutions with the aim of acquiring new skills and applying the knowledge learned during the degree.
The Career Services department will guide you on the types of internships you can do in top national and international companies.

Curricular internships
- In the 2nd year, you will do an external work placement in companies.
- In the 3rd year, you will take a practical subject (depending on the chosen pathway) at the CETT-UB facilities.

Extracurricular internships
- You will also be able to do extracurricular internships, on a voluntary basis, with a maximum duration of 900 hours per course.

Admission and prices
Students | Enrollement | UB fees* | Price | Total price** |
Non-EU students | 900 € | 314,20 € | 7.638 € | 8.852,20 € |
UE students | 900 € | 314,20 € | 6.697,50 € | 7.716,70 € |
*University of Barcelona (UB) fees are a charge that students at affiliated centers have to pay for services. |
